Ingredients: 1 cup sushi rice. 4 sheets nori seaweed. Assorted sashimi salmon, tuna, yellowtail, etc.. Soy sauce. Wasabi. Pickled ginger.
Instructions: Follow the directions on the package to make the sushi rice, then let it cool. Lay a nori sheet on a sushi mat so that the shiny side is facing down. Spread a thin layer of sushi rice over the nori, making sure to leave a little space at the top. Put different kinds of sashimi slices on top of the rice. Put light pressure on the sushi mat as you roll it up to make it tight. With a sharp knife, cut the sushi roll into small pieces that are easy to eat. Put it on the plate with pickled ginger, soy sauce, and wasabi.
Prep Time: 25 minutes
Cook Time: 5 minutes
